The drive in the direction of sustainability is finally for the wellbeing of all, and the aim of lowering one’s carbon footprint for a sustainable lifestyle could be achieved in some ways.
Amongst these is the multi-pathway technique adopted by UMW Toyota Motor, which goals for carbon neutrality by means of the deployment of a variety of car powertrain varieties to satisfy the extremely various transportation wants of Malaysians, which the corporate goals to do with the most effective fit-for-purpose options.
Selection is essential to the pondering behind Toyota’s multi-pathway technique, as one’s dedication to environmental stewardship is barely nearly as good because the effectiveness of the strategy in the direction of lowering a carbon footprint. Whereas there have been sure factions which have been particularly vocal about an all-EV-or-nothing strategyToyota is satisfied that providing a variety of options suited to shoppers’ wants is extra sensible.
To that finish, the total spectrum of powertrain choices from Toyota is comprised of hybrid, plug-in hybrid and battery-electric powertrains for developments within the route of BEVs, whereas the event of hydrogen-fuelled powertrains embody hydrogen combustion and hydrogen fuel-cell powertrains.
Within the centre of that spectrum is the standard, internal-combustion engine, a powertrain kind which Toyota continues to develop to be suitable with renewable, carbon-neutral fuels. As the inner combustion engine is the powertrain know-how that’s the mostly utilized by far, continuous enchancment of the ICE stands to yield important progress in the direction of attaining carbon neutrality.
As a part of its efforts to decarbonise the internal-combustion engine, Toyota has developed a hydrogen combustion engine, which it has actively showcased in motorsport since 2021. A notable instance is a hydrogen-powered Corolla that competed in a five-hour endurance race in Japan, demonstrating each the know-how’s potential and Toyota’s dedication to innovation.
Efforts introduced in the direction of a multi-pathway future, one that comes with hydrogen options, additionally contains improvement of hydrogen fuel-cell know-how. Toyota’s fuel-cell system is now in its third era, and whereas its scope of utility in personal or passenger automobiles is proscribed in comparison with battery-electric avenues, it serves to broaden the vary of decarbonisation choices, particularly when developed alongside industrial and heavy-duty haulage purposes which can support in reducing prices.
Hybrid electrical automobiles (HEVs) have a protracted historical past of confirmed reliability on Malaysian roads since 2009, the 12 months that the third-generation Prius went on sale in Malaysia. The self-charging Toyota Hybrid System (THS) requires no further public charging infrastructure, and on the similar time guarantees fast carbon discount with out compromising long-distance driving practicality and peace of thoughts utilization.

Toyota’s dedication to sustainability extends past automobiles and applied sciences, reaching into the communities it serves. Past the event of sustainable automobiles and applied sciences, UMW Toyota Motor is frequently dedicated to sustainable improvement and neighborhood empowerment.
With the broader aim of attaining carbon neutrality by 2050, UMW Toyota Motor recognises the significance of not simply lowering carbon output by means of its multi-pathway powertrain technique, but additionally supporting carbon absorption initiatives. This strategy is mirrored in initiatives such because the UMW Inexperienced Shoots Initiative (UGS), a part of the nationwide 100 Million Tree-Planting Marketing campaign 2020-2025. Instilling environmental consciousness early in life is essential to lasting influence. The Toyota Eco Youth programme, launched in 2001, has turn into a nationwide faculty surroundings consciousness initiative that equips college students with sensible abilities to deal with native environmental points. Utilizing Toyota’s eight-step problem-solving methodology, college students study to determine challenges, perceive root causes and implement sustainable options.
